A FEW WORDS OF ADVICE
If you quibble on the riddle of some shrimp's descriptive syllables,
Every nibble of your scribbles'll come out limp.
Don't get stressed out – puff your chest out and find new rhymes to test out,
And you'll soon be slapping stanzas like a pimp.

If you sour on how dourly your words convey a happy flower,
And your leaden, laden verses seem to sink,
Don't start caving to the pressure – try some phrasing that seems fresher,
And you'll find it pulls the work back from the brink.

English is a feisty mistress who'll not tolerate the listless,
She likes it better when a poet treats her rough.
So when you stumble, just don't crumble – she's spicing up the tumble,
All while hoping that you'll seize her by the scruff.

Poetry's rules (as taught in schools) will serve to furnish you with tools,
For it's good to be prepared ere you begin.
But don't worship them in awe, for art has just one iron law –
And its haunch and hoof and hump is: Don't give in!
